Performance of Top 5 Dynamic Games on iOS in Australia in Q3 2021
The third quarter of 2021 saw significant activity in the dynamic games category on iOS in Australia. Here we explore the performance trends of the top 5 games: Roblox, Pokémon GO, Homescapes, Gardenscapes, and Evony.
Roblox
Roblox experienced a steady increase in weekly revenue throughout Q3, peaking at approximately $596K in the week of September 20. Weekly downloads showed variability, with a notable increase to 30.4K in the final week of September. Active users saw a gradual decline from 640.6K at the beginning of the quarter to around 566.4K by the end.
Pokémon GO
Pokémon GO had a peak in weekly revenue of $460K in mid-July, followed by fluctuations, ending the quarter at approximately $131K. Downloads remained relatively stable, with minor peaks and troughs, finishing at around 9K. Active users saw a slight dip from 303.2K to 297.4K over the quarter.
Homescapes
Homescapes maintained a consistent revenue stream, peaking at $183.5K in mid-July, and saw a slight decline towards the end of the quarter. Downloads showed an upward trend, peaking at 10.6K in mid-September. Active users remained fairly stable, with a small decline from 79.3K to 71.8K.
Gardenscapes
Gardenscapes experienced stable revenue throughout the quarter, with a peak of $143.6K in mid-July. Downloads saw a downward trend, reaching a low of 1.8K in the final week of September. Active users fluctuated, ending the quarter at approximately 55K.
Evony
Evony showed an upward trend in revenue, peaking at around $89.8K in the last week of September. Downloads peaked at 7.3K in early September, with active users increasing from 10.4K to 11.2K over the quarter.
